" Ash calls these his "Tweaked Out Discos", as they are very similar to the GT2860RS "Disco Potatoes", but with several mods and a couple of variations in the design which produce significantly improved spoolup, broader powerband, and are capable of producing the full ~31psi of boost pressure that the Garrett 60mm 62-trim compressor wheel is capable of. These are not your typical shelf-stock GT2860RS, to say the least, and it has been quite the challenge to work Garrett to produce these for AshSPEC. In addition, there are a multitude of additional improvements that Ash applies to these turbos in-house. • 62-trim, 60mm GT28 Compressor Wheel. • T04B .60 A/R Compressor Housing with added "o-ring" to housing backplate to provide 100% sealing (not standard on this housing backplate). • 76-trim, 10-blade GT28 turbine wheel. • Upgraded Compressor housing inlet has our custom 2.37" i.d. flange to mate with the AshSPEC turbo inlet pipes - MAXIMUM FLOW! • Wastegate Port Increased to 25mm (from 20mm) • Housings have been port matched and casting flash cleaned up with special attention to cleaning up casting flash at the turbine housing nozzle as well as increasing nozzle impingement angle for improved spoolup. • T28 Bearing Housing w/wider T3 journal bearings for greater longevity. • 360-Degree thrust bearing group for significantly improved longevity and improved shaft dynamics. • Carbon Race Shaft Seals for Improved Longevity and Leak Resistance. • Custom machined compressor housing inlet flange desgined to more efficiently deliver incoming air to the compressor wheel. • Wastegate control arms have been re-positioned to achieve proper actuator rod to wastegate arm angle. • Garrett high-tension single port wastegate actuators • Ceramic coated compressor housing included" "The T04B compressor housing backplate does NOT come with an oring seal from the factory as seen in a majority of other Garrett turbochargers. Why they do not include this is a mystery to me, but I have taken the steps to machine an oring seat into the backplate as well as machine the housing seat to drop the housing closer to the wheel and sinch up the compressor wheel - to - housing tolerances. Because the turbocharger incorporates both a 360-degree thrust bearing design and the wider T3 bearings, this allows the running tolerances of the parts to be much closer thus improving efficiency, response, torque, power, etc. [ http://ashspecz.com/ashspec/Custom%20Turbos/images/P0004444.jpg ] " "The turbine housings have been ported at the inlet flange to match the OE gasket and the internal casting "roughness" has been removed to produce the best possible flow. Great attention to the turbine housing nozzle has been paid as casting finish in this area will have significantly more negative effect than a smoothed nozzle. The nozzle area has been cleaned up and the nozzle impingement angle has been increased a few degrees to further improve spoolup response. The first three runs were on pumpfuel up to a max of 20psi and the following runs were stepped up until a max of 30.5psi was produced. The most impressive aspect of these turbochargers isn't necessarily its peak HP/TQ numbers, although they are impressive themselves, but the spoolup response and bottom end power/torque. These turbos produce 1bar of boost by 3200RPM and by 4000RPM are producing 320RWHP and 430RWTQ. These results are obviously from a car built with the appropriate modifications to best take advantage of the turbos capabilities. Even vehicles equipped with minimal supporting modifications were producing ~475RWHP on pumpfuel and ~550RWHP on racefuel and that was with a 2" inlet flange. This latest edition of the "Tweaked out Disco Potatoes" were machined with a 2.5" inlet flange, so even bigger gains are expected when used with 2.5" compressor piping.
